Does the Federal Reserve pay taxes?
Answer:
Federal Reserve banks are exempt from paying taxes at the federal, state and local levels, except on real estate holdings. This is because of rules on taxation set forth in Section 7(c) of the Federal Reserve Act.

Stagflation is the combination of a rising price level and falling real GDP. (Option C is the correct answer). Stagflation is an economic phenomenon characterized by a simultaneous occurrence of inflation (rising price level) and stagnation (falling real GDP).
It is a unique and challenging situation because it contradicts the conventional understanding that inflation and economic growth are positively correlated. Option C accurately describes stagflation. When the general price level in an economy rises, it leads to higher prices for goods and services, reducing the purchasing power of consumers. At the same time, if the real GDP (adjusted for inflation) is falling or experiencing a prolonged period of low growth, it signifies a stagnant or shrinking economy.
Stagflation often arises due to factors such as supply-side shocks, such as sharp increases in the price of key commodities or disruptions in production. These shocks can drive up prices while simultaneously inhibiting economic growth. Stagflation poses significant challenges for policymakers as they must find ways to address both inflationary pressures and stimulate economic activity simultaneously.

In order for beacon technology to work, three key components are necessary: a beacon device, a mobile device with Bluetooth capabilities, and a compatible mobile app.
The necessary components for beacon technology to work include:
1. Beacons: These are small devices that transmit a continuous radio signal using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E) technology. They are typically installed in strategic locations to communicate with nearby devices.
2. Smart devices: Devices such as smartphones, tablets, or wearables equipped with Bluetooth capabilities are needed to receive the signals from beacons.
3. Beacon-compatible app: A mobile app designed to interact with beacons is required. The app must be installed on the smart device and enabled to receive the signals from the beacons.
4. Location services: Location services must be enabled on the smart device for the beacon-compatible app to determine the user's position relative to the beacons.
5. Connectivity: Internet connectivity is needed for the app to communicate with the cloud or a server to process the data from the beacons and deliver relevant content to the user.
In summary, beacon technology requires beacons, smart devices with Bluetooth capabilities, a beacon-compatible app, location services, and internet connectivity to work effectively.
